Job Description

We're looking keen to hear from experienced project planners seeking permanent roles with us at a major customer project at Heathrow Airport.

  • To be fully conversant with P6 and have the ability to construct a project WBS and develop the project schedule to be submitted for approval as the baseline.

  • To monitor and update the schedule in accordance with the contract and produce all relevant internal and external reports to substantiate project progress against time and budget.

  • To produce Earned Value Analysis on a monthly basis along with supporting variation commentary.

  • Ability to fully resource load and cost load the project plan for the intention of providing accurate in period and cumulative data to be submitted by the project manager, internally and externally.

  • To support the project manager and commercial manager with accurate data that can demonstrate the overall project performance. This will also require attendance at various internal project meetings.

  • To produce a critical path analysis and report any variations against it.

  • To integrate various supplier schedules into an overall master project programme.

  • Understanding schedule interfaces and dependencies to produce various key milestones and / or Milestone Definition Sheets to be submitted for acceptance.

  • The ability to interact with various groups of design and management to ensure schedule compliance remains and is respected by all parties.

  • To support the project manager at various project meetings

  • To attend project change meetings and support the commercial team for input into any instruction for quotation or implementation
